B Braun’s catheter cutting down injuries
B Braun’s patented safety catheter is cutting down on the number of injuries in hospitals which use such medical instruments, it has been reported.
The device features a self-activating safety clip which eliminates the risk of being accidental scratched by a needle when delivering medication through a cannula, explained Health and Equipment Supplies.
Manchester Royal Infirmary is one of the 70 NHS trusts that have begun using the equipment.
Jimmy Stuart is the clinical director of emergency services at the hospital. He told the website that since the launch of the product, the number of incidents had fallen from around 19 a year to zero.
He commented the device had completely eliminated “cannula-related injuries at no extra cost”.
Graeme Cameron, hospital care business manager at B Braun Medical explained if someone was injured with a contaminated needle, the chance of being infected with Hepatitis B could be as high as one in three.
He added the company’s safety cannula was helping to eliminate the anxiety and fear of such infections.
The B Braun group employs over 27,000 in 140 subsidiaries.
